    Abstract: A vehicle system includes a controller configured to receive a vehicle state signal indicative of a vehicle being in an emergency state, repeatedly transmit a request, via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E), to a personal communication device (PCD) to contact an emergency provider in response to receiving the vehicle state signal, and stop transmitting the request to contact the emergency provider in response to receiving an acknowledgement from the PCD that the emergency provider was contacted.

    Abstract: In at least one embodiment, a vehicle system comprising a vehicle communication module is provided. The vehicle communication module is configured to receive first global positioning system (GPS) data indicative of a location of a vehicle and to receive a first signal indicative of the vehicle being in a drive state. The vehicle communication module is further configured to transmit the first GPS data to an occupant communication device (OCD) in response to the first signal to restrict at least a portion of the operation of the OCD and to reduce power consumption of the OCD.

    Abstract: Systems and methods provide for tracking objects around a vehicle, analyzing the potential threat of the tracked objects, and implementing a threat response based on the analysis in order to keep occupants of the vehicle safe. Embodiments include a boundary detection system comprising a memory configured to store threat identification information, and a sensor unit configured to sense the object outside the vehicle and obtain sensor information based on the sensed object. The boundary detection system further includes a processor in communication with the memory and sensor unit, the controller configured to receive the sensor information, and control a threat response based on the sensor information and the threat identification information.

    Abstract: Method and apparatus are disclosed for secure idle for a vehicle generator. An example vehicle includes an outlet external to the vehicle, a power inverter dedicated to supplying AC power to the outlet, and a powertrain control module. The powertrain control module controls the power inverter to supply first power level when a switch is in a first position and a second power level when the switch is in a second position. Additionally, the powertrain control module, after entering a secure mode, controls an engine to remain idling when an ignition switch is off.

    Abstract: An apparatus for detecting an impairment state of a driver in a vehicle is provided. The apparatus comprises a vehicle interface device configured to receive a first audible signal from a driver indicative of at least one word while the driver is in a non-impaired state and to determine a first total time to recite the at least the word based on the first audible signal. The vehicle interface device is further configured to command the driver to recite the at least one word to determine the impairment state of the driver and to receive a second audible signal from the driver indicative of the at least one word. The vehicle interface device is further configured to determine a second total time to recite the at least one word based on the second audible signal and to compare the first total time to the second total time.

    Abstract: A system includes a plurality of vehicle-deployed wireless transmitters and a processor. The processor is configured to receive, from a mobile device, signal strengths of signals from the wireless transmitters as detected by the mobile device. The processor is further configured to determine a location of the mobile device in a vehicle, based on the distance from the mobile device to each of the respective transmitters, as indicated by the received signal strengths and store the location of the mobile device as an occupant location.

    Abstract: Systems and methods for improving vehicle wrong-way detection including systems, sensors or features, such as those for system/network clocks, ambient light, driver impairment, automatic cruise control, blind spot warning or configurable vehicle security, either singly or in any combination therewith, may refine and/or modify the confidence level of detecting particular or potential wrong-way incidents. By modifying the confidence level, the system may change the system sensitivity by moving the cutoff point at which an alert activation takes place. The systems described above can modify the wrong-way detection sensitivity. Greater confidence, or system sensitivity, may also help enable the system to take further actions beyond a simple warning. At greater confidence levels, the system could intervene, by way of a non-limiting example, with throttle limiting, turning on the hazard lights or even bringing the vehicle to a stop.

    Abstract: An apparatus for controlling a restricted mode is provided. The apparatus includes a controller that is configured to receive a first input from a primary driver corresponding to a request to change a vehicle from a fully operational mode to a restricted mode for a secondary driver. The controller is further configured to initiate a first timer for preventing the vehicle from exiting from the restricted mode to the fully operational mode if an occupant communication device belonging to the primary driver is detected by the vehicle prior to the first timer expiring.

    Abstract: A system for detecting a personal communication device (PCD) in a vehicle having driver and passenger zones is provided. The system includes a camera and a controller. The camera is configured to transmit a first signal indicative of a captured image of an object in the driver zone. The controller is configured to receive the first signal and to receive a status signal indicative of the PCD being in a sleep mode or an active mode. The controller is further configured to receive a motion signal indicative of the PCD being in a stationary mode or a motion mode and to detect that the PCD is in the driver zone if the captured image of the object corresponds to the PCD and if the status signal indicates that the PCD is in the wake up mode or the motion signal indicates that the PCD is in the motion mode.

    Abstract: In at least one embodiment, an apparatus includes a controller coupled to a first sensor positioned on a first object external to a vehicle and configured to receive first information indicative of a height of the first object from the first sensor via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) and store second information corresponding to a height of the vehicle. The controller is further configured to receive third information corresponding to a height of overhead obstacle positioned external to the vehicle and to compare at least one of the first information and the second information to the third information. The controller is further configured to generate an alert based on the comparison of the at least one of the first information and the second information to the third information.

    Abstract: A device for controlling a restricted mode of a vehicle is provided. The device includes a controller that is configured to receive an input indicative of a request to change a vehicle state from a fully operational mode to a restricted mode and to transmit a first control signal indicative of a request to limit at least one of vehicle speed and vehicle acceleration. The controller is further configured to monitor a distance traveled by a driver when the vehicle is in the restricted mode and to compare the distance traveled to a predetermined distance limit. The controller is further configured to transmit a second control signal to remove the request to limit the at least one of the vehicle speed and the vehicle acceleration in response to determining that the distance traveled exceeds the predetermined distance limit.
